What is PixelFixer?

PixelFixer is an AI-powered image correction tool designed to help users achieve flawless photos. It allows users to erase unwanted elements from their images and leverages advanced technology to generate missing parts, seamlessly filling in the gaps. PixelFixer offers AI image correction and object removal capabilities, making it easy to perfect photos.

How to Use

  1. 1
    Upload an image to PixelFixer
  2. 2
    Identify the unwanted elements you want to remove
  3. 3
    Let the AI technology erase them and generate the missing parts
